Material Matters

The reamer is made from hardwood, which was a significant factor in my decision. Many plastic alternatives I considered seemed less durable and more prone to damage from the citric acid in fruits. In contrast, the hardwood construction of the HIC reamer resists such damage, ensuring longevity. It measures 6 x 1.5 inches, making it compact enough to store easily but large enough to handle comfortably.

Comparison with Alternatives

Before settling on the HIC reamer, I compared it to several alternatives. Electric juicers, while efficient, are often cumbersome and require more cleaning. Handheld squeezers, on the other hand, can be less effective at extracting juice, especially from larger fruits. The HIC reamer strikes a perfect balance between efficiency and simplicity. It’s also more economical; I found that investing in this tool saved me money in the long run compared to purchasing expensive juicing machines.

Care and Maintenance

Another aspect I appreciate is the maintenance. The HIC Kitchen Citrus Reamer is easy to clean; I simply hand wash it in warm, soapy water. Unlike some juicers that require disassembly and thorough cleaning, this reamer can be quickly rinsed and stored away, ready for the next use.
